Allamaraju: The moment you pick something, then build tools and procedures around it, you’re locked into it. Lock in is here to stay. It’s a cultural artifact and the act of maintaining change is more important than fear driven mindset of not embracing something. #lfosls
Replying to @linuxfoundation
This is an interesting comment. I use the term "migration cost" to describe what Allamaraju is referring to, and I think that's distinct from lock-in. It's true, though, that a high migration cost can pragmatically create a form of lock-in.
